Year: 1974
Runtime: 96 mins
Language: English
Director: Larry Yust
When a tranquil group of pensioners learns their homes are slated for demolition to make way for a new block of flats, they band together to resist. Their quiet protest quickly turns violent, escalating into a brutal campaign of murder that targets both the developers and the construction workers.
